LiveOne’s Slacker Radio is a membership music streaming service offering songs and access to expertly crafted stations, podcasts from PodcastOne, livestreamed video and on - demand programming, and livestreamed festivals, concerts and pay - per - view (PPV) events • Slacker and Roth CH Acquisition V Co. (Nasdaq: ROCL) Announced in April 2023 a Letter of Intent to Merge – Deal is Expected to Value Slacker at $160 Million Pre - Money 1 • Nearly all new Tesla EVs sold in the U.S. come with a paid membership to LiveOne’s Slacker which is paid by Tesla. Tesla's annual agreement with Slacker was recently renewed for the 9th consecutive year. • Paid members grew by 592K – a 45% increase to over 2 million paid members for fiscal 2023. 177K Tesla members added in the quarter ended 3/31/2023. OVE R VIEW PodcastOne is a leading advertiser - supported podcast company offering a 360 - degree solution for both content creators and advertisers. 2.3B+ Down l oads Annually 350+ Hours Distributed Weekly 155+ Podcast Shows 60M+ I n t e r ac ti v e A d v e rti s i ng Bureau (IAB) Monthly Downloads 2,000+ Fortune 1000 Advertisers 14M+ Monthly Unique Listeners • In February 2023, received an independent, third - party valuation which indicates that the fair market value range of PodcastOne’s equity, on a controlling, marketable interest basis, as of December 31, 2022, is reasonably stated as between $230 million and $274 million. • In July 2022, PodcastOne closed a $8.1 million financing at a $68 million valuation as part of LiveOne’s intention to spin - out PodcastOne as a separate public and dividend of a portion of its common equity to 15K+ LiveOne stockholders . • LiveOne set May 11, 2023 as the record date for the planned special dividend of between 16% - 20% of PodcastOne’s common stock as part of the planned PodcastOne spinout. • PodcastOne posted record revenue of $25.8 million in the first nine months of Fiscal Year 2023 ended 12/31/2022. • PodcastOne recently renewed its top tier shows with over one billion downloads including The Adam Carolla Podcast, The Jordan Harbinger Show, LADYGANG, Off The Vine with Kaitlyn Bristowe , and Court Junkies. • PodcastOne is now featured in over 1 million Tesla cars. PPVOne Business Model 13 • PPVOne’s Business Model Leverages LiveOne’s existing proprietary tech stack and expertise with more than seven years of livestreaming experience and scalable product. • Direct to consumer billing relationship enhances both PPVOne and LiveOne’s flywheels for increased monetization opportunities . Expands far beyond just PPV ticket transactions to include music subscriptions, virtual meet and greets/VIP access, merchandise and NFT e - commerce offerings and virtual tipping . • Leveraging’s LiveOne’s marketing engine with in - app messaging, social media, paid marketing program, email blasts to our fan database of 38M+ music fans; promoted across our LiveOne platform and partner network. • Leveraging relationships with thousands of possible PPV entertainers and personalities through ongoing business activities of LiveOne. • Strong connection between PPV participants and social followers enables for a stronger business model through lower marketing spend as artists and talent actively promote PPV events directly to their social media resulting in lower customer acquisition costs. • PPVOne’s execution capabilities are turnkey ranging from artist/talent signings, event marketing, sponsorship/advertising monetization, event production, digital and linear distribution through to settlement. *since inception PPV EVENTS* 115 + 217K + TICKETS SOLD* PPV EVENTS TO DATE REVENUE SOURCES • PPV Ticket Sales with Revenue Share • Sponsorship and Advertising/Product Placement • VIP Exclusive Upgrade Options • Digital Meet and Greet Opportunities • NFTs and E - Commerce • Artist Merchandise Sales • In - App Purchases
